We are seeking a highly motivated Manufacturing Engineer to support complex laser drilling applications. This role is critical in driving New Product Introduction (NPI) transfers, optimizing manufacturing processes, and ensuring seamless production support. The ideal candidate will combine strong technical expertise with hands-on problem-solving skills to deliver high-quality results that meet customer commitments.

We are looking for Manufacturing Engineer who can…

Job Duties:

NPI Transfer & Process Development

  • Lead manufacturing readiness for new product introductions.
  • Collaborate with design and R&D teams to ensure smooth transfer into production.
  • Develop and validate robust manufacturing processes for laser drilling applications.
  • Ensure work instructions are in placed and accurate for production use.

Process Optimization & Workflow Improvement

  • Design and implement jigs, fixtures, and tooling to improve efficiency and repeatability.
  • Analyze workflows and implement lean manufacturing principles to reduce cycle time and cost.
  • Drive continuous improvement initiatives across production lines.

Production Support

  • Provide technical guidance to production technicians to resolve issues quickly.
  • Troubleshoot and implement corrective actions to minimize downtime.
  • Ensure production schedules and customer ship dates are consistently met.

Part Qualification & Lifecycle Management

  • Support qualification of OEM End-of-Life (EOL) parts and ensure compliance with customer requirements.
  • Develop qualification plans, execute testing, and document results.
  • Partner with supply chain and quality teams to manage part transitions effectively.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ical, Manufacturing, or Industrial Engineering (or related field).
  • 3+ years of experience in manufacturing engineering, preferably with laser machining or precision processes.
  • Strong knowledge of jig/fixture design, process validation, and lean manufacturing.
  • Hands-on experience supporting production teams and resolving technical issues.
  • Excellent problem-solving, communication, and cross-functional collaboration skills.

Preferred Skills

  • Experience with laser drilling or micro-machining applications.
  • Familiarity with NPI transfer processes in a high-tech manufacturing environment.
  • Knowledge of OEM part qualification and lifecycle management.
  • Proficiency in CAD software and statistical process control (SPC).

What you need to know about the Singapore Tech Scene

The digital revolution has driven a constant demand for tech professionals across industries like software development, data analytics and cybersecurity. In Singapore, one of the largest cities in Southeast Asia, the demand for tech talent is so high that the government continues to invest millions into programs designed to develop a talent pipeline directly from universities while also scaling efforts in pre-employment training and mid-career upskilling to expand and elevate its workforce.
